decaf-dev / obsidian-dataloom

Weave together data from diverse sources and display them in different views. Inspired by Excel spreadsheets and Notion.so.
https://dataloom.xyz/
MIT License
899 stars 32 forks source link

Reordering rows: new order won't stick #952

Open LiaTheNun opened 1 month ago

LiaTheNun commented 1 month ago

Describe the bug

Drag & drop reordering of rows works initially, but the result gets reverted back to the original order.

Steps to reproduce

I have a table with a folder as the source and two columns with assigned frontmatter keys. When I drag and drop the rows to reorder them, sometimes the new order is not what I intended. Other times it is as intended, but after a while the rows go back to the original order. This happens when navigating away from the loom - or a note where the loom is embedded - and returning to it. I have many plugins and snippets in my actual vault so I tried this on a more simple vault where the debug info is from.

Expected behavior

Rows remain in the order I dragged them in.

Are you using the mobile app?

No

Obsidian debug info

SYSTEM INFO: Obsidian version: v1.5.12 Installer version: v1.5.11 Operating system: Darwin Kernel Version 21.6.0: Thu Jul 6 22:20:00 PDT 2023; root:xnu-8020.240.18.702.13~1/RELEASE_ARM64_T6000 21.6.0 Login status: not logged in Insider build toggle: off Live preview: off Base theme: adapt to system Community theme: none Snippets enabled: 0 Restricted mode: off Plugins installed: 2 Plugins enabled: 2 1: Dataview v0.5.63 2: DataLoom v8.16.0

Relevant log output

N/A
LiaTheNun commented 1 month ago

I disabled Dataview and tried again to see if that would help, but the issue persists.